What type of crimes are recorded in judicial records in Venezuela?

Judicial records in Venezuela can record a wide variety of crimes, from misdemeanors to serious crimes. Some common examples include property crimes (robbery, theft), crimes of violence (injuries, homicide), drug crimes, sexual crimes, financial crimes (scams, fraud), and public order crimes (riots, vandalism). The severity and nature of the recorded offenses depend on individual cases and the sentences issued by the courts.

What are the penalties for speculation in Argentina?

Speculation, which involves taking advantage of privileged information or manipulating the prices of goods, services or financial assets with the aim of obtaining unfair benefits, is a crime in Argentina. Penalties for profiteering can vary depending on the severity of the case and the circumstances, but may include criminal sanctions, such as prison terms and fines. It seeks to guarantee transparency and equity in the markets, avoiding abusive or fraudulent practices.

What is the partnership contract in Brazil?

The partnership contract in Brazil is an agreement between two or more people to combine their resources or efforts in order to carry out a common economic or business activity, for profit.

What is the situation of the rights of workers in the technology sector in Venezuela?

The rights of workers in the technology sector in Venezuela face challenges regarding the lack of investment in infrastructure, the shortage of qualified human talent, and the lack of technological promotion and development policies. The economic crisis has affected innovation and growth in the technology sector, with a decrease in investment and the adoption of new technologies.
